- Willing to commit to at least 5 hours per month
- Abide by COVID-19 Mandatory Vaccination Policy and Service Standards
- Complete volunteer application, orientation, health screening and pass a background check.
- Must be age 16 or older. Parent/guardian consent form required for volunteers under that age of 18. Youth Volunteer Parental Consent
- Complete annual in-service training.
- Abide by all rules and regulations of the organization
Activities/visits – Share your time and talents with Water’s Edge residents and tenants. Activities can be whatever you are interested in: music, cards, games, crafts, art, exercise, fishing, reading, decorating, baking, crocheting, knitting, gardening, etc.
Bingo – Help residents who may have physical limitations play bingo.
Bistro – Serve lunch to Water’s Edge visitors.
Cafeteria – Assist with lunch service in the cafeteria.
Cycling without Age – Give Water’s Edge residents and tenants rides in the trishaw or cargo bike (summers only).
Mail Delivery – Deliver mail to resident rooms and apartment mailboxes.
Meal Service – Assist staff with lunch service for tenants or residents of Water’s Edge.
Nourishment Stations – Stock nourishment stations throughout the hospital.
Rehabilitation/Therapy – Greet guests and encourage patients as they exercise. Escort patients to therapy rooms. Prepare therapy rooms as requested by staff.
Spiritual Care – Address the spiritual needs of our patients and their families during their hospital stay.
Welcome Desk – Greet patients and visitors as they enter and depart the Hospital or Water’s Edge. Escort people as needed. Deliver flowers, mail and other items at staff request.
